Walk-in tubs require slightly more upkeep than other tubs however not an extreme quantity more. Beyond regular cleaning carried out for any tub, the only necessary maintenance normally required involves running the jets with unique cleaning solutions to keep them complimentary of dirt, particles, and blockages. RetirementLiving (walk in tub install) Advises cleaning up the walls and flooring of a walk-in tub of soap, oils, hair shampoo and any other residue.
A lot of makers offer excellent service warranty policies, however the specifics of each policy can vary from one brand to the next. Make sure to have a look at the warranty beforehand before buying a walk-in tub and try to discover one with the longest possible coverage. Ideally, you want to discover a producer that provides lifetime coverage for the door seal, as this can degrade and begin to leak gradually, so might need to be replaced after several years of usage.

Neck rests extend the back of the tub to permit you to conveniently lean back with your head supported. With or without a neck rest, you ought to not utilize the tub if you can not stay up straight to keep your head above the water.

While these tubs are walk-in, they do not have a zero barrier to entry. Entry to the tub is around 6 inches on average, however some models may offer a lower entry of around 4 inches at no extra cost.
Because walk-in tubs are typically a specialized product, most people who sell them also provide installation. Not all deal this service, so be sure to examine.
